Chameleon Travel Shop - The world's largest provider of tourism products(01)

Chameleon Travel Shop - The world's largest provider of tourism products(01)

Image gallery: Uk Onlyfans

United Kingdom - Universities, Colleges, Education Britannica Chameleon Travel Shop - The world's largest provider of tourism products UK Map-Download Free Map Of United Kingdom - Infoandopinion